Slow Cooker Italian Sloppy Joes

The easiest way to make sloppy joes is in the slow cooker. It takes only 15 minutes prep and does all the work for you. A super easy and delicious comfort food meal!

Ingredients

Servings
  • 1 lb. extra lean ground beef
  • 1 lb. Italian sausage casings removed
  • 1 yellow onion diced
  • 2 cloves garlic minced
  • ½ teaspoon garlic powder
  • ½ teaspoon salt
  • ½ teaspoon black pepper
  • 1 teaspoon Italian seasoning
  • ¼ cup water
  • 3 tablespoons Worcestershire sauce 
  • 1 cup marinara sauce
  • ¾ cup ketchup
  • 8 slices Provolone cheese
  • sandwich rolls for serving (I used whole wheat Nature’s Own with 130 calories per roll for purposes of calculating nutrition information)

Instructions

  1. In a large skillet over medium-high heat, brown beef, sausage, onion, and garlic. Drain, and transfer meat mixture to slow cooker.
  2. Meanwhile, in a large bowl combine remaining ingredients to make the sauce.
  3. Pour sauce over meat mixture and stir.
  4. Cover and cook on low for 3-4 hours.
  5. Spoon heaping portions of meat onto the bottom of each sandwich roll. Add a slice of cheese and place under the broiler (if desired) for about 1-2 minutes, or just until the cheese fully melts. Place tops of the buns on cheese and serve sandwiches immediately.

Notes

  • Use a combination of ground beef and Italian sausage (removed from the casings). The sausage meat really adds a ton of flavor to the sauce!
  • Remember to brown the meat before adding to the slow cooker.
  • Worcestershire sauce and ketchup both add a tangy flavor to the sauce that really makes a difference so try not to skip them.
  • Top each bun with provolone or mozzarella slices for an Italian twist.
  • Try going for wholewheat buns for added fiber.
  • You can freeze the meat sauce in suitable containers after cooking.
